To find the x and y components of a position vector with a magnitude of r = 75.0 m and an angle relative to the x-axis:
(a) To find the x-component only, use the formula: x = r * cos(θ). Substitute the given angle (θ) of 35.0° into the formula to find the x-component.
(b) To find the y-component only, use the formula: y = r * sin(θ). Substitute the given angle (θ) of 65.0° into the formula to find the y-component.
